Quiet Things I Never Said is a collection of poems for people who learned how to hold their ground without explaining themselves.
These poems move through silence, restraint, distance and the quiet power of choosing not to respond. They are written for the moments that never became conversations.
This book does not offer lessons or conclusions. It observes what happens when you stop over-giving, stop clarifying and stop rushing to be understood. Each poem stands alone but together they form an emotional arc.
Written in a minimalist style with uneven lines and intentional pauses, Quiet Things I Never Said is for readers who recognize themselves in what is implied.
This is a book for those who know that silence is not absence.
It is placement.
